This is from Kolar’s website.

In the late 1980s, a significant development occurred when Remington Arms approached Kolar to manufacture 10 prototype Parker side by sides. This evolved into the 90-T project, a single barrel trap gun dedicated to competition trap shooting. This collaboration proved to be a turning point for Kolar Arms, significantly influencing its trajectory in the world of trap shooting. The 90-T gained popularity, establishing Kolar’s reputation in the competitive shooting world.

I always thought Remington did this in house.

The 90T was a joint venture by Remington and U.S. Competition Arms. USCA became Kolar. The barrels were made in Ilion and shipped to USCA to be fitted to the receivers, which were made in Racine, WI. Completed guns were sent to Ilion for testing and placing in the warehouse.
